10 V.S.A. § 2624: Marked timber sales

(a) The Department of Forests, Parks and Recreation may provide marked timber to Vermont citizens for personal use at a reasonable price to be determined by the Secretary of Natural Resources.
(b) The Commissioner of Forests, Parks and Recreation may establish a firewood-for-homes program. As part of this program, the Commissioner shall designate areas of State-owned lands, situated at various locations throughout the State, that will be available to members of the general public for harvesting firewood for purposes of heating their own homes.
